It is critical to You should always download both the .iso and the .md5 file. Using an MD5 verification program, you can check that the checksum of the downloaded ISO matches the value in the .md5 file to ensure a clean, uncorrupted copy. This step helps avoid failed installations due to file corruption.

F5 BIG-IP VE is also available across all major public clouds, including AWS, Azure, and Google Cloud Platform. You can deploy BIG-IP VE instances in the cloud using "Bring Your Own License" (BYOL) offers or through pay-as-you-go (PAYG) models. For example, on AWS, you can select the F5 BIG-IP Virtual Edition (BYOL) offering, which includes a free, full-featured 30-day trial. The availability of BIG-IP across these platforms allows for consistent application services and security policies in a multicloud environment.
